File menu
-
New : remove all class definitions
-
Open : open a UL file containing UL++ language. Ask before
opening if the user wants to remove the class definitions, which is equivalent
to do New before. It is possible by answering "No" to supperpose
the class definitions in a file and your current work. Notice that the
graphical information is stored in the corresponding file with the extension
GUL. If the file is missing, then random locations are used.
-
Save : save the current class definitions in an UL file. The classes
are reordered in order to follow the specification of the language which
forbids forward definitions.
-
Show : open a visualization window to show the UL++ representation
of your system. You may save the content of this window to a file.
-
Console : open a message window showing what classes have been loaded,
and the problems encountered if any.
-
Quit : quit the application, ask for confirmation before exiting.
